If you are looking at this auction, chances are you know what makes this 1985 Suzuki GSXR 750 special. It is a grey market import and the United States did not get the mighty GSXR until 1986, unlike the rest of the world that got it in 1985. This bike came from Japan and has the correct GR71F vin to confirm that. 1985 GSXRs have a few different things, such as the vents in the top of the side fairings, the two piece seat, and three gauge cluster among other differences. A little while ago, Honda revealed a 130mph tractor lawn mower with an engine from a Superhawk. Along a similar vein is the Isle of Man’s Garage Insanity with a mobility scooter equipped with a 600cc inline-four engine from a Suzuki Katana. According to Garage Insanity, the mobility scooter has a theoretical top speed of 140mph given enough running room, though in practice, it’s only been timed at 102.2 mph over a quarter-mile.
